The promise of Susan G. Komen for the Cure is to save lives and end breast cancer forever by empowering people, ensuring quality care for everyone and energizing science to find the cures. For the fiscal year ending March 31, 2011, Komen Dallas funded over $1,850,000 for local community programs. The Affiliate funds non-duplicative, community-based breast health education and breast cancer screening and treatment projects for the medically underserved in Dallas County. In addition to funding outreach, Susan G. Komen for the Cure® runs one of the most innovative, responsive grant programs in breast cancer today. Our Affiliate is proud to have sent over $550,000 to the Organization for research in 2010.
